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78100456991 3943508048 0339703 3384841520 697778
443 07324829 746094
443 07324829 746094
811 85564 254215
All about undefined
Interested in learning more?
443 07324829 746094
811 85564 254215
See more
155171 9545911 322
33 5215 855194618
See more
09426506 608972209 034
3886497695 69358599 355180416
See more